On Saturday we visited the Minto EcoHome again to learn more about all off switches. This is where you have a switch near the front door that turns off all non-essential plugs in the house that normally draw "phantom" power when left on (10% of energy used). At the Eco Home these switches and plugs are green in colour to make them identifiable. We are still waiting for a quote to see if this option is viable. Meanwhile, we are spending some time figuring out where such plugs and switches should go.
